Hyundai teams up with boutique tuners to reveal JP Edition Genesis Coupe for SEMA

Hyundai and renowned tuner John Pangilinan teamed up recently to prepare a new concept for this year Specialty Equipment Market Association show in Las Vegas, taking place on November 5-8. The model in the spotlight will be a JP Edition Genesis Coupe, complete with a custom Atlantis Blue exterior paintjob.

Though the paintjob isn’t the only modification as the JP Edition Genesis also receives KW Variant 3 coil-overs, Whiteline sway bars, and an ARK Performance strut bar to hone in handling. MORR VS52 19-inch wheels painted in black with Toyota Proxes tires help fill the wheel wells nicely.

And to make sure that this Genesis is also about the go and not just the show, cost-effective add-ons such as an AEM cold air intake, ARK Performance exhaust, a turbo downpipe and high-grade Lucas engine oil help to keep the JP Edition Genesis’s performance elevated.

The interior also receives some changes, by Jon Sibal of TS Designs, who added a unique Alpine sound system with the help of BP Auto Sound, and other electrical upgrades from Scosche.

HYUNDAI AND J. PANGILINAN LINK UP AGAIN TO CREATE ATLANTIS BLUE JP EDITION GENESIS COUPE FOR SEMA SHOW

COSTA MESA, Calif., Oct. 14, 2013 – Hyundai and tuner John Pangilinan have again linked up, this time to develop a striking JP Edition Genesis Coupe in a custom-developed Atlantis Blue exterior color. Pangilinan is known in the tuner community for selecting retina-bending color themes for his Hyundai SEMA concepts, and this latest Genesis Coupe is sure to bolster his reputation even further. The eye-grabbing coupe concept will debut at the 2013 SEMA show in Las Vegas, November 5-8.

“John Pangilinan is really a creative genius in color development, especially in his ability to blend color with specific vehicle concepts like the JP Edition Genesis Coupe,” said Scott Margason, director, product planning, Hyundai Motor America. “We’re excited to see the final concept turning heads in our booth at the SEMA show.”

POWERTRAIN AND CHASSIS
Within the engine bay, Pangilinan made the modifications many entry-level tuners choose for the most cost-effective power gains, such as an AEM cold air intake, ARK Performance exhaust, turbo downpipe, and friction-reducing Lucas Oil.

To achieve that perfect ride height and body-to-wheel balance, he installed KW Variant 3 coil-overs, Whiteline sway bars, and an ARK Performance strut bar. Perfectly filling the wheel wells are 19-inch MORR VS52 concave mono-forged wheels in mystic black, with Toyo Proxes T1R 275/30 ZR19 front and 315/25 ZR19 rear tires. Muteki SR35 lug nuts hold it all together. Bringing the JP Edition to a confident halt is a Brembo Gran Turismo brake kit with oversized 15-inch calipers.

EXTERIOR DESIGN
Emphasizing the rear-drive Genesis Coupe proportions are staggered, ultra-wide custom metal fender flares from TS Designs, designed by Jon Sibal. Covering the freshly-shaped metal is brilliant BASF Atlantic Blue Metallic paint applied by Auto Explosion, with custom graphics created by S&A Design. For aero management, an APR carbon-fiber splitter and Seibon carbon-fiber side and rear lip kits have been fitted. Custom headlights with V-LEDS are from The Retrofit Source and Retrofit House.

INTERIOR DESIGN AND ENTERTAINMENT
Inside the JP Edition cabin, Pangilinan chose RECARO Cross Sportster seats with a custom Katzkin suede and smooth leather treatment. Holding the driver and passenger in place are Takata Drift III harnesses fixed to a custom harness bar complete with a mounted GoPro Hero 3 video camera.
